Brief Description:  26 inch Tundra type tires & Axle assemblies

Now getting close to getting this machine onto the wheels , so decited to do something a little different and assembled the 26 inch goodyear Blimp tires onto the rims and bolted the axles onto the undercarriage legs.

I purchased these tires direct from Desser for around $650 each, they are 26/10.5-6, 6 ply smooth tire, normally tubless, however because my rims are not the sealed units, inner tubes are aero classic TU 850-6L

The equivalent Tundra Tires are slightly lighter, can be of larger diameter if wanted, but you'll lose an arm plus a leg buying them (around $2K each).

Used a fair amount of tyre talc around the tubes and put in about 14 psi.

Reading many of the Alaskan Bushman blogs, seems that a good running pressure for these tyres will be between 10 - 12 psi.
